In Fig. 5.9, PQ is a mirror, AB is the incident ray and BC is the reflected ray. If ∠ABC = 46°, then ∠ABP is equal to

Angle of incidence(i) = Angle of reflection(r)
∠ABC = Angle of incidence(i) + Angle of reflection(r)
∠ABC = 46° (Given)
⇒ 2i = 46°
⇒ i = 23°
∠ABP + i = 90°
⇒ ∠ABP = 67°
